Annual Notice. After the end of each fiscal year, the SFPUC will send a <br />written notice to each Wholesale Customer with a Minimum Annual Purchase Quantity, or a <br />Temporary Modified Minimum Annual Purchase Quantity with a copy to BAWSCA. The notice <br />will include: <br />a. the quantity of water delivered to each of those Wholesale <br />Customers individually and all of the Original Minimum Purchase Customers collectively during <br />the previous fiscal year; <br />b. each Wholesale Customer’s individual Minimum Annual Purchase <br />Quantity or Temporary Modified Minimum Annual Purchase Quantity (as adjusted for a <br />Rebound Year, if applicable, under Section 3.07.C.2); <br />c. whether or not each Wholesale Customer met its individual <br />Minimum Annual Purchase Quantity or Temporary Modified Minimum Annual Purchase Quantity <br />(as adjusted for a Rebound Year, if applicable); <br />d. whether or not the Original Minimum Purchase Customers <br />collectively purchased a volume of water from San Francisco that is equal to or greater than the <br />sum of their four Minimum Annual Purchase Quantities (as adjusted for a Rebound Year, if <br />applicable); <br />e. any Imputed Sales charged to the Wholesale Customers; and <br />f. the status of any Temporary Modified Minimum Annual Purchase <br />Quantities of the Wholesale Customers. <br />2. Waiver and Rebound Year. The minimum annual purchase requirements <br />set out in Attachments E and E-1 will be waived during a Drought or other period of water <br />shortage if the water San Francisco makes available to these Wholesale Customers is less than <br />their Minimum Annual Purchase Quantities or Temporary Modified Minimum Annual Purchase <br />Quantities, and may be waived during a state of emergency declared by the Governor of <br />California that impacts water supply use or deliveries from the Regional Water System.
